EAM Jaishankar Highlights Potential Of India-Japan Semiconductor Collaboration

New Delhi: On the India-Japan Discussion board’s Inaugural Session, Exterior Affairs Minister (EAM) S Jaishankar highlighted the burgeoning potential for semiconductor collaboration between India and Japan, emphasising its significance in reshaping international geopolitical dynamics.
He identified that each nations, whereas revitalising their semiconductor industries, are additionally working with Taiwan, paving the way in which for a transformative partnership on this important sector.
“Japan is at this time revitalising its semiconductor sector, and India, after a really lengthy interval of neglect, has introduced a semiconductor mission. There are a variety of issues taking place. It’s fascinating that each of us additionally occur to be working with Taiwan.
I am seeing the beginnings of one thing doubtlessly vital right here, and doubtlessly actually important for each nations,” he stated, underlining the strategic significance of the endeavour.
Jaishankar acknowledged the nascent stage of this collaboration however famous its distinctive promise, inserting it among the many high 5 areas of focus regardless of its early part. “Usually, I might say, ‘Okay, it is simply starting… however on this case, I might make an exception, as a result of I believe that is such a significant area which goes to be so vital in a approach that balances geopolitical degree equations on this coming decade,” he remarked.
He additionally confused the rising curiosity and willpower amongst stakeholders from each nations to deepen ties and deal with previous shortcomings of their bilateral relationship. “I hear rather more dialogue and curiosity, and initiatives truly from organisations and individuals who have been concerned within the relationship, which is basically at one degree, some dissatisfaction about why we have now not been capable of do extra, but in addition some willpower that we wish to do extra,” Jaishankar stated, including that industry-level initiatives, equivalent to boosting coaching and language abilities, have been promising steps ahead.
Touching upon larger training reforms, EAM Jaishankar famous that India is now extra open to collaborative efforts on this area, together with facilitating scholar exchanges and establishing joint campuses. “To me, this ferment at this time, this need actually to enhance, to boost the standard of the connection can be the final one,” he concluded, emphasising a renewed dedication to strengthening India-Japan ties.
